[发明专利]大规模MU‑MISO系统低复杂度用户调度方法有效

专利信息
申请号: 201410223730.8 申请日: 2014-05-23
公开(公告)号: CN104010372B 公开(公告)日: 2017-07-11
发明(设计)人: 史清江;彭成;徐伟强;刘楚 申请(专利权)人: 浙江理工大学
主分类号: H04L1/00 分类号: H04L1/00;H04W72/04
代理公司: 杭州求是专利事务所有限公司33200 代理人: 邱启旺
地址: 310018 浙江省杭州市江干*** 国省代码: 浙江;33
权利要求书: 查看更多 说明书: 查看更多
摘要: 发明公开了一种大规模MU‑MISO系统低复杂度用户调度方法,包括以下步骤设定基站选择用户的先后顺序,并对每个基站信道Gram矩阵的逆进行特征根分解得到等效的低维信道矩阵;Q个基站依次根据自己的等效信道矩阵中列向量的范数选择范数值最小的向量索引值对应的用户作为第一个用户,每个基站再依次采用贪婪优化方法和矩阵逆的递归计算思想选择使传输功率最小的等效信道列向量的索引值作为自己下一个调度用户,期间一旦选定用户立即通知其他基站更新当前允许选择的用户集合;直到每个基站选择个用户,完成用户调度。本发明在降低调度方法计算复杂度的同时减少了基站传输功率,并利用分布式调度减少基站间信令开销。
搜索关键词: 大规模 mu miso 系统 复杂度 用户 调度 方法
【主权项】:
一种大规模MU‑MISO系统低复杂度用户调度方法,其特征在于,包括以下步骤:步骤1:设定Q个基站选择用户的先后顺序,K=NQ,初始化t=1,ζ={1,…,K},其中,N为每个基站要选择的用户数,K为Q个基站选择的总用户数,ζ为每个基站当前允许选择的用户集,t为基站当前选择用户轮数;然后对每个基站信道Gram矩阵的逆进行特征根分解得到等效低维信道矩阵,即:(HqHHq)-1=H~qHH~q,]]>其中:Hq=[hq,1…hq,K],hq,k表示基站q到用户k的信道向量,表示基站q的等效低维信道矩阵;步骤2:Q个基站依次选择自己的第一个用户,第一个基站根据自己的等效低维信道矩阵中列向量的范数选择范数值最小的向量索引值k*对应的用户作为自己的第一个用户,即:k*=argmink∈ζ(h1(k))Hh1(k)]]>其中:表示等效低维信道矩阵的第k列,然后将所选用户索引值k*通过基站间回程链路通知其余基站排除掉当前选择用户从而更新当前允许选择的用户集ζ,即ζ=ζ/k*,其中ζ=ζ/k*表示从当前允许选择用户集合ζ中排除掉已被选择的用户;然后更新所选择的等效低维信道矩阵列向量集合并计算剩余基站依次根据自己等效低维信道矩阵中列向量的范数值和当前允许选择的用户集合ζ来选择自己的第一个用户,并通知其他基站更新ζ,再求出自己所对应的集合和步骤3:用贪婪优化方法和矩阵逆的递归计算思想进行下一轮用户选择,更新t值,即t←t+1,每个基站依次选择使传输功率最小的等效信道列向量的索引作为自己下一个选择用户,即:k*=argmink∈ζ(hq(k))Hhq(k)-(hq(k))HHq(t)Aq(t-1)(Hq(t))Hhq(k)]]>期间一旦选定用户立即通知其他基站更新当前允许选择的用户集合ζ,即ζ=ζ/k*,并更新:同时更新此时可根据块矩阵求逆公式简化求得:Aq(t)=Aq(t-1)-Aq(t-1)bq(dq-bqHAq(t-1)bq)-1bqHAq(t-1)-Aq(t-1)bq(dq-bqHAq(t-1)bq)-1-(dq-bqHAq(t-1)bq)-1bqHAq(t-1)(dq-bqHAq(t-1)bq)-1]]>其中,步骤4:重复步骤3直到t=N,此时每个基站选择N个用户,完成用户调度。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浙江理工大学,未经浙江理工大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/patent/201410223730.8/,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top